winding resistance and inductance, respectively, and rand Lrepresent the losses in the core of the transformer and the inductance of the core. The ideal transformer is also included in the model.

With the open-circuit test, we may assume that  I˜P I˜S = 0. Then all the current that is measured is directed through the parallel combination of rand L.

We also assume that |r|| jωL| is much greater than rjωL. Using these assumptions and the open-circuit test data, we can find the resistance rand the inductance L.

In the short-circuit test, we assume that V˜ secondary is zero, so that the voltage on the primary side of the ideal transformer is also zero, causing no current flow through the rLc  parallel combination. Using this assumption with the short-circuit test data, we are able to find the resistance rand inductance L.

Using the following test data, find the equivalent circuit of the transformer:

The transformer is a 460-kVA transformer, and the tests are performed at 60 Hz.
